First off, what's CNG? CNG stands for Compressed Natural Gas. It's a cleaner alternative to traditional fuels like diesel and gasoline, and it's becoming more and more popular for transportation purposes. A 40FT CNG Semi - Trailer is designed to transport this compressed gas safely and efficiently.
The capacity of a 40FT CNG Semi - Trailer can vary depending on a few factors. One of the main factors is the design and construction of the trailer itself. Different manufacturers may use different materials and techniques, which can affect how much CNG the trailer can hold.
Typically, a standard 40FT CNG Semi - Trailer has a capacity ranging from around 18,000 to 26,000 standard cubic feet (SCF) of CNG. That's a pretty big range, right? Well, it all comes down to the internal structure of the storage cylinders and the pressure at which the gas is stored.
The storage cylinders inside the trailer are where the magic happens. These cylinders are made from high - strength materials like steel or composite materials to withstand the high pressure of the compressed gas. The number and size of these cylinders can vary. Some trailers may have fewer but larger cylinders, while others may have more smaller ones.
Let's talk about pressure. CNG is stored at high pressures, usually between 2,400 and 3,600 pounds per square inch (psi). The higher the pressure, the more gas can be stored in the same volume. So, a trailer that stores CNG at a higher pressure will generally have a greater capacity.
Another factor that can influence the capacity is the type of valves and fittings used. High - quality valves and fittings can help maintain the integrity of the storage system and prevent any leaks. This is crucial because even a small leak can reduce the amount of gas that can be safely transported.

When it comes to choosing the right capacity for your 40FT CNG Semi - Trailer, you need to consider your specific requirements. If you're transporting gas over long distances, you might want a trailer with a higher capacity to reduce the number of refills. On the other hand, if you're making shorter trips, a lower - capacity trailer might be more cost - effective.
It's also important to think about the infrastructure available for refilling the trailer. If there are plenty of CNG refueling stations along your route, you might not need as large a capacity. But if refueling options are limited, a larger capacity trailer can be a real lifesaver.
In addition to capacity, there are other features you should look for in a 40FT CNG Semi - Trailer. Safety is always a top priority. Look for trailers that have safety features like pressure relief valves, emergency shut - off systems, and fire - resistant coatings.
Ease of maintenance is another important factor. A trailer that's easy to maintain will save you time and money in the long run. Make sure the trailer has accessible components and that the manufacturer provides good after - sales support.
